Welcome to Employed! Today we are listening to Joyce van der Mark and Kim van Oorsouw. Joyce is an alumna of the master Psychology specialisation Legal Psychology, and Kim is the programme coordinator.

Joyce talks about how she wanted to incorporate every aspect of investigative interviewing into her work. She started her own company to give interview training to the police. She combines this work with research into these interviews and how you can support the victims while still gaining useable information.

She also talks about how her path has led her from the police to the governor of Bonaire, and back to the Dutch legal system.
